Abstract

This book is intended to provide a reasonably complete introduction to atomic and molecular structure and bonding for science students. Parts of the book are revised and expanded versions of appropriate sections from Basic Principles of Chemistry, which I coauthored with Gilbert P. Haight, Jr. The basic approach of using illustrations profusely in presenting concepts has been retained in this monograph. The material on molecular structure is organized roughly in order of molecular size, proceeding from diatomic molecules in Chapter 3 to the "infinitely large" atomic clusters in Chapter 6, which deals with the structures of solids. Although Chapter 3 is loaded with "teaching molecules" (simple molecules observed only at high temperatures and low pressures), the emphasis in the rest of the book is on "real molecules." Each chapter concludes with a large selection of questions and problems.
